The engagement work is now done on the 'Creature Creations' waymarker project for Cantley Park in Doncaster. Based on the theme of wildlife taking part in active leisure, children from 3 local schools (including my old primary and secondary school!) and SMILE community support group created a set of amazing collages, now in an exhibition at Cantley Library. Visitors will have a chance to vote on their preferences with 3 dot stickers. They can stick their stickers all on one design if they have a clear favourite, or spread them amongst several if they like more than one. The stickers on the designs will create a 'heat map' of which designs people like best, and will then be included in the final designs for the sculptures. Future Parks Manager Ben Russell was the first to cast his eye over the creations.

Structures in the SEN outdoor space at St Georges C of E Primary in Gainsborough. I worked closely with staff to develop ideas that they felt would be most beneficial for their pupils. They wanted a space that could encourage social interaction, or be equally suitable for solitary play- sometimes children want... no- need, to be on their own. The den structure is a 'blank canvas' a space for play or study, with room for staff supervision if required - or easily monitored from a distance. The den sits next to a covered sand pit that facilitates sensory play, for fine motor skills and developing sensory regulation. Fine for one child, big enough for two or three- with a tarpaulin cover to keep it clean.
Composite decking space to the front of the structures adds more function, angled to create a social seating space along the front edge. Can't wait to see the area brought to life in the new academic year.

A simple timber structure? Maybe not so simple..
Proprioception is how our bodies sense physical space around them. In Autism, our bodies sense this differently. This provision, at the new SEN hub in St Georges C of E Primary School in Gainsborough allows children to grab and pull, or go between the timber walls and push with their hands and feet. This can have a calming and regulating effect on some children. The structure is surrounded by poles that can enable den building on or around the space, or simple fabric tents or covers can be assembled over the space. Rubber mulch safety surfacing has been laid around the area so children can lay, sit or crawl.

I was delighted to be asked to create an outdoor reading den at St George's Primary School in Gainsborough. Built in memory of Mrs
Oaks, a much loved teacher who passed away last year. The structure is built from pressure treated timber, with a deck made from composite plastic. The memorial tree inside is made (obviously!) from oak. The shape of the bench encourages social interaction between children and staff, and has plenty of room for books and provision to be stored underneath. A perfect addition to playtime (not all children want to run around), and a valuable tool for taking learning outside the classroom.

Installed in Sheffield the other week, this oak bench was commissioned by Arbourthorne Primary School. Made as a memorial to Hannah, a teacher who sadly passed away. The seat is curved to create a 'huggy bench' as Hannah's daughter described the original design. A space for talking, socialising, sharing and remembering. The hidey holes and nooks and crannies are places where stimulus can be placed, to encourage imaginative story telling and writing.
